ACCO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

199 of the 7,596 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Acco Brands (ACCO)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$262M — down 16% from $311M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 42 funds closed out of ACCO and 22 opened new positions — a net loss of 20 holders — while 68 trimmed existing stakes and 70 added.

The largest buyer was Capital Management, adding an estimated $5.02M. The largest seller was Royal Bank of Canada, cutting an estimated $2.87M.
